
Maithyle worked on the ctc-uci/cch repository, delivering foundational database schemas for case management and building a full-stack Volunteer Tracking and Management System. Using TypeScript, React, and PostgreSQL, Maithyle implemented normalized relational structures, robust CRUD operations, and statistical reporting to support scalable program administration. The work included global table sorting and an intake statistics module, integrating new API routes and UI components for improved data accessibility and reporting. Maithyle also addressed configuration safety by restoring secure environment samples. The engineering approach emphasized maintainability, data integrity, and extensible design, resulting in reliable workflows and a strong foundation for future feature development.
April 2025 (ctc-uci/cch) monthly summary focusing on two major feature domains and overarching improvements. Key business value delivered includes improved data accessibility, stronger data integrity, and enhanced user workflows across intake statistics and table-driven views. The work emphasizes reliability, maintainability, and scalable front-end/data layer changes that support data-driven decisions. Key developments and impact: - Global Table Sorting: Implemented sorting across client lists, donations, forms, and volunteer records to improve data organization and user experience, with minor UI adjustments and refactoring for maintainability. Notable commit: 8f56c8a5b515d8491c2e1ae3f08d53c449d15dcd ("Added sorting to all tables (#120)"). - Intake Statistics Module: Delivered end-to-end intake statistics support with new routes, database schema, and UI integration (Client Tracking Statistics tab), enabling CRUD operations and data reporting for intake statistics via the forms hub and related forms. Notable commits include bf4d22f52c5400de5b828aae226a1b29a2193e1a (routes/schema/ui updates) and 84c9b650d74d0127aa9d7ff61f70e11f5b92931b (added intake statistics to forms hub). Additional fixes (ad7f181d..., 01fdb9e0..., 6feced1e...) addressed form submission completeness, date handling, and type fixes to ensure data consistency. - Stability, data integrity, and UI/form improvements: A series of fixes and refactors to the intake forms workflow (e.g., proper field handling, date insertion, PDF generation, and Chakra-based validation) to ensure accurate data capture and reliable reports. Overall impact and accomplishments: - Significantly improved data organization and accessibility for operational dashboards and reports. - Enabled robust data capture for intake statistics, unlocking new reporting capabilities and informed decision-making. - Improved maintainability and consistency across the forms hub, reducing future defects and speeding future feature work. Technologies/skills demonstrated: - Front-end: React-based UI, Chakra UI validation, and client-side form handling. - Back-end: Routes and database schema evolution to support intake statistics and CRUD operations. - Data quality: Improved form submission workflows, date handling, and PDF generation for reports. This work lays the groundwork for data-driven insights and scalable form-based workflows in ctc-uci/cch.
April 2025 (ctc-uci/cch) monthly summary focusing on two major feature domains and overarching improvements. Key business value delivered includes improved data accessibility, stronger data integrity, and enhanced user workflows across intake statistics and table-driven views. The work emphasizes reliability, maintainability, and scalable front-end/data layer changes that support data-driven decisions. Key developments and impact: - Global Table Sorting: Implemented sorting across client lists, donations, forms, and volunteer records to improve data organization and user experience, with minor UI adjustments and refactoring for maintainability. Notable commit: 8f56c8a5b515d8491c2e1ae3f08d53c449d15dcd ("Added sorting to all tables (#120)"). - Intake Statistics Module: Delivered end-to-end intake statistics support with new routes, database schema, and UI integration (Client Tracking Statistics tab), enabling CRUD operations and data reporting for intake statistics via the forms hub and related forms. Notable commits include bf4d22f52c5400de5b828aae226a1b29a2193e1a (routes/schema/ui updates) and 84c9b650d74d0127aa9d7ff61f70e11f5b92931b (added intake statistics to forms hub). Additional fixes (ad7f181d..., 01fdb9e0..., 6feced1e...) addressed form submission completeness, date handling, and type fixes to ensure data consistency. - Stability, data integrity, and UI/form improvements: A series of fixes and refactors to the intake forms workflow (e.g., proper field handling, date insertion, PDF generation, and Chakra-based validation) to ensure accurate data capture and reliable reports. Overall impact and accomplishments: - Significantly improved data organization and accessibility for operational dashboards and reports. - Enabled robust data capture for intake statistics, unlocking new reporting capabilities and informed decision-making. - Improved maintainability and consistency across the forms hub, reducing future defects and speeding future feature work. Technologies/skills demonstrated: - Front-end: React-based UI, Chakra UI validation, and client-side form handling. - Back-end: Routes and database schema evolution to support intake statistics and CRUD operations. - Data quality: Improved form submission workflows, date handling, and PDF generation for reports. This work lays the groundwork for data-driven insights and scalable form-based workflows in ctc-uci/cch.
March 2025 (ctc-uci/cch): Delivered a full-stack Volunteer Tracking and Management System with a frontend UI for displaying, adding, editing, filtering, and deleting volunteers, plus backend API routes for volunteer data and statistics on total volunteers and hours. This enables efficient program administration, real-time reporting, and data-driven planning of volunteer resources. No major bugs fixed this period; minor stability and maintainability improvements were completed. Key achievements include end-to-end CRUD for volunteers, statistical reporting, and a solid foundation for scalable volunteer management. Commit reference: 96e8b4884f58bc31c753bd4969d849234914379f (Volunteer tracking ck ml (#106)).
March 2025 (ctc-uci/cch): Delivered a full-stack Volunteer Tracking and Management System with a frontend UI for displaying, adding, editing, filtering, and deleting volunteers, plus backend API routes for volunteer data and statistics on total volunteers and hours. This enables efficient program administration, real-time reporting, and data-driven planning of volunteer resources. No major bugs fixed this period; minor stability and maintainability improvements were completed. Key achievements include end-to-end CRUD for volunteers, statistical reporting, and a solid foundation for scalable volunteer management. Commit reference: 96e8b4884f58bc31c753bd4969d849234914379f (Volunteer tracking ck ml (#106)).
January 2025 monthly summary for repository ctc-uci/cch. Focused on configuration safety improvements; delivered a critical bug fix by restoring placeholder values in .env.example to prevent leaking Firebase credentials and maintain a safe sample configuration for new deployments. The change reverts an unintended commit that exposed real configuration data and reinforces secure configuration hygiene across the project.
January 2025 monthly summary for repository ctc-uci/cch. Focused on configuration safety improvements; delivered a critical bug fix by restoring placeholder values in .env.example to prevent leaking Firebase credentials and maintain a safe sample configuration for new deployments. The change reverts an unintended commit that exposed real configuration data and reinforces secure configuration hygiene across the project.
Month: 2024-11 | Repository: ctc-uci/cch | Focus: Case Management database foundations. Delivered foundational data layer to support case management functionality by introducing new SQL schemas for case_managers, locations, and units. This establishes normalized relational structures and clear data ownership to enable scalable feature development and reporting. No major bug fixes reported this month for this repo.
Month: 2024-11 | Repository: ctc-uci/cch | Focus: Case Management database foundations. Delivered foundational data layer to support case management functionality by introducing new SQL schemas for case_managers, locations, and units. This establishes normalized relational structures and clear data ownership to enable scalable feature development and reporting. No major bug fixes reported this month for this repo.

Overview of all repositories you've contributed to across your timeline